It is a decently-assembled dramatic western, whose theme is "do no run away from what you want the most". What they had in mind is that it dealt with prejudices expressed openly that elsewhere, in adventures set in the West, were mostly the subjects of hints. This is a western that its makers claimed was "adult", implying many others were not.
